Roofing System Upkeep in Springtime



Spring is the best time to inspect your roofing system for any damages and perform necessary upkeep. As the climate heats up, it's critical to look for any kind of indicators of deterioration that may have occurred throughout the severe winter season.

Begin by examining the tiles for any kind of splits, missing out on pieces, or curling sides. visit this website link can cause leakages if not dealt with promptly. Clear any type of debris such as fallen leaves, branches, or moss that might have gathered on the roof, as these can trap dampness and create damage with time.

Check the rain gutters for clogs or damage, making sure that they're free from any blockages to allow proper drainage. Cut any kind of looming branches that might possibly damage the roof covering throughout gusty conditions.

Examine the blinking around chimneys, vents, and skylights to ensure they're safe and secure and leak-proof. If you see any kind of issues throughout your inspection, it's ideal to resolve them promptly to stop more damage and expensive fixings down the line. By staying aggressive with your roof upkeep in spring, you can guarantee your roof covering continues to be in leading shape throughout the year.

Summertime Roof Covering Evaluation Tips



As the summertime period arrives, it's essential to conduct a complete evaluation of your roofing system to ensure it continues to be in optimal problem. Start by analyzing the shingles for any indicators of damage, such as cracks, crinkling, or missing items.

Inspect the rain gutters for debris build-up that can lead to water pooling and possible leakages. Trim any overhanging tree branches that might damage the roof throughout summertime tornados. Inspect the blinking around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ights to see to it they're protected and closed appropriately.

Search for any indicators of mold, algae, or moss development, especially in shaded areas. Furthermore, check the attic room for any type of indicators of water discolorations, mold, or pests that can indicate a roofing system problem. By performing a comprehensive summertime roofing system examination, you can deal with any concerns early on and guarantee your roofing prepares to withstand the heat and storms of the season.

Loss and Winter Months Roofing Care



Examining and keeping your roofing system throughout the loss and winter season is critical to guaranteeing its long life and security against rough climate condition.

As the fallen leaves start to drop, ensure to regularly clean your gutters and get rid of any type of debris that could block drain. Blocked gutters can result in water back-up, triggering damage to your roofing system and home.

Look for mouse click the next article of loosened or damaged tiles that could be at risk to strong winds and hefty snow. Protect or replace them immediately to prevent leaks and water seepage.

During wintertime, keep an eye out for ice dams, which create when snow thaws and refreezes on the roofing system's edge, possibly causing water to leak under the tiles. Use a roof rake to safely remove excess snow accumulation and protect against ice dam development.


Protect your attic to maintain a regular temperature level on your roof and lower the danger of ice dams.
